Questions about Maximus

  • What type of living environment is this breed usually best suited for?

    Pit Bull Terrier/Mastiff mixes generally thrive in homes where they get plenty of affection and attention. They do well in houses with secure yards or apartments with regular walks, making them adaptable to various living situations as long as their exercise and companionship needs are met.

  • How much outdoor space does this breed typically need?

    While a securely fenced yard is ideal, these dogs do well with regular walks and exercise, even in smaller outdoor spaces. Daily physical and mental activities are important to keep them happy and healthy.

  • Is this breed typically suitable for homes with children?

    Pit Bull Terrier/Mastiff mixes are often gentle and affectionate with children, especially when properly socialized. Their loyal and loving nature makes them good family dogs, but supervision and respectful interactions are always recommended.
